Hi guys, I am new to all of this and some advice would be much appreciated as we have our first baby on the way and really don't need this stress. I had a Barclays loan which defaulted back in 2001 and it has subsequently gone from my credit file. Booker Management Services took over the debt from Barclays and I have always paid my monthly payment on time every month. I took a loan out in Jan and paid them £4000 of my £9000 debt on the premise that I could only afford £60 per month for the for seeable future which was agreed by the lady I spoke to. They have now said I need to pay £100 and when I argued this advising them to listen to the call, they have told me that they dont record calls and if I dont pay they will apply to put a charge on my house?? I really cannot afford this monthly payment. Can they do that on an unsecured loan that is approx 8 yrs old?? A few other things in my favour is I made an offer to Barclays before Booker were on the scene and they refused as it was being sold? I have clearly made an effort to clear this to no avail.
